WebJan 5, 2024 · Frankincense was the gift presented by the magi Balthasar. It was the main ingredient for incense used in the biblical Temple, made from a dried resin drawn from the craggy trees of the Arabian Peninsula (the land of Mt. Sinai). Full Title: The Gift of the Magi. When Written: 1905. Where Written: New York City. When Published: 1905. Literary Period: Realism. Genre: Short story/Parable. Setting: A city, probably around the beginning of the 20th century.
